目录1、nginx.conf 的主体结构1、全局块2、events 块3、http 块①、http 全局块②、server 块上一篇博客我们将 nginx 安装在 /usr/local/nginx 目录下,其默认的配置文件都放在这个目录的 conf 目录下,而主配置文件 nginx.conf 也在其中,后续对 nginx 的使用基本上都是对此配置文件进行相应的修改,所以本篇博客我们先大致介绍一下该
Nginx的主配置文件nginx.conf位于~/conf下,默认配置内容如下:#user nobody; worker_processes 1; #error_log logs/error.log; #error_log logs/error.log notice; #error_log logs/error.log info; #pid logs/nginx.pid; events { wor
Nginx配置文件结构Nginx配置文件 nginx.conf 位于安装 Nginx 目录下。虚拟配置虚拟主机的配置文件一般放在 conf.d 目录下。Nginx目录nginx.conf 由多个块组成,最外面的块是 main ,main 包含 Events 和 HTTP ,HTTP 包含 upstream和多个 Server,Server 又包含多个 location:main(全局设置)、
ubuntu编译安装nginxyum和apt方式安装就不在所说,没有最新版的nginx就去找对应的源就行。ubuntu安装依赖包:root@ubuntu:~# apt install libgd-dev libgeoip-dev libpcre3 libpcre3-dev libssl-dev gcc make -ycentos7下安装依赖包[root@centos7 nginx-1.16.1]
1.安装Nginx1.1 选择稳定nginx版本centos的yum不提供nginx安装,通过配置官方yum源的方式获取到的也只是源码包。所以我们找到了Nginx官网看下官方提供的安装方式:Nginx源码包下载的官网地址(http://nginx.org/en/download.html) 从官网上提供三个类型的版本,分别是Mainline version、Stable version、Lega
转载 2024-06-19 04:22:38
1229阅读
1、Nginx 配置 ssl 模块 默认 Nginx 是没有 ssl 模块的,而我的 VPS 默认装的是 Nginx 0.7.63 ,顺带把 Nginx 升级到 0.7.64 并且 配置 ssl 模块方法如下: 下载 Nginx 0.7.64 版本,解压 进入解压目录: 复制代码代码如下:wget http://sysoev.ru/nginx/nginx-0.7.64
转载 8月前
24阅读
Nginx 502 bad gateway问题的解决方法 更新时间:2016-10-10 08:56:40 Nginx 502 Bad Gateway的含义是请求的PHP-CGI已经执行,但是由于某种原因(一般是读取资源的问题)没有执行完毕而导致PHP-CGI进程终止,一般来说Nginx 502 Bad Gateway和php-fpm.conf的设置有关。 常见的原因可能是php-cgi进程数不
介绍Nginx 是一个高性能的 Web 服务器,能够以灵活和强大的方式提供内容。在设计网页时,通常有必要定制用户将看到的每一部分内容,包括当他们请求不可用内容时的错误页面。在本指南中,我们将演示如何在 Ubuntu 14.04 上配置 Nginx 使用自定义错误页面。先决条件要开始使用本指南,您需要一个具有 sudo 权限的非根用户。您可以通过按照我们的 Ubuntu 14.04 初始设置指南来设
一个执着于技术的公众号前言在前面章节中,我们介绍了nginx是什么、如何编译安装nginx及如何彻底卸载nginx软件。干货|给小白的 Nginx 10分钟入门指南Nginx编译安装及常用命令完全卸载nginx的详细步骤今天就带大家一起掌握下nginx服务配置文件nginx配置文件介绍1、nginx目录结构介绍2、nginx核心配置文件nginx.conf在上面nginx服务目录介绍中;其中/us
目录二、Nginx配置文件nginx.conf详解1、main模块2、events模块3、http模块4、upstream模块5、server模块二、Nginx配置文件nginx.conf详解上回说到,在Linux系统下安装部署Nginx,接下来就是最重要的,nginx应该如何配置。首先先介绍一下nginx.conf的结构,如图:配置文件原文如下:#user nobody; worker_pro
文章目录Nginx 配置文件内容Nginx 配置文件基本结构Nginx 配置文件详细信息全局块配置配置运行 Nginx 服务器用户(组)配置 worker processes 相关配置 ssl 相关配置错误日志存放路径及级别配置PID文件存放路径及名称配置文件event 块配置配置事件驱动模型配置网络连接相关 Nginx 配置文件内容Nginx的主配置文件nginx.conf,这个配置文件
转载 2024-02-13 21:00:30
276阅读
查看linux下nginx配置文件地址
原创 2022-06-21 15:32:50
785阅读
1.Nginx.conf相关介绍Nginx.conf文件Nginx核心配置文件,很多Nginx设置,都是在这里进行定义。废话不多说,先看下Nginx.conf整体结构。 Nginx.conf文件位于conf目录下,大致分为4块,分别是main(全局设置),server(主机设置),upstream(上游设置),location(url匹配)。** main:主要提供全局设置功能,其中的指令会影响
转载 2024-02-22 22:43:54
244阅读
Nginx配置文件的通用语法介绍Nginx二进制文件中以及指定它包含了哪些模块,但每一个模块都会提供独一无二的配置语法,这些配置语法会遵循同样的语法规则。配置文件由指令与指令块构成如http{}就是一个指令块include  mine.types;  这是一条指令每条指令都是以分号结尾指令和参数间以空格符号分隔   include是一个指令名,中间以一个或多
                步骤一:vi nginx.conf配置文件,参考本博文的最下面总结,自行去设置    最后nginx.conf内容为    步骤二:每次修改了nginx.conf配置文件后,都要
nginx 配置文件 Nginx 配置文件  一、Nginx配置文件详解路径/etc/nginx/nginx .conf配置文件内容及详解:user nginx; # 设置 nginx 服务的系统使用的用户 worker_processes 1; # 工作进程数,一般与 CPU 相等 error_log /var/log/nginx/er
这是本人的读书笔记,自己翻译了一下,水平有限,不求太准确,只求自己回头能看懂,各位看官见谅。 一、全局配置我们从nginx的默认配置文件开始学习如何配置nginx文件: nginx.conf#user worker_processes 1; #error_log #error_log logs/error.log #error_log logs/error.log #pid
转载 2024-05-13 21:11:47
123阅读
全局配置 详解user nginx nginx; #定义Nginx运行的用户和用户组 worker_processes 1; #nginx进程数,通常设置等于CPU总核数或者2倍与CPU worker_rlimit_nofile 65535; #指定进程可以打开的最大描述符:数目。这个指令是指当一个nginx进程打开的最多文件描述符数目,理论值应该是最多打开文件数(ulimit -n)与nginx
文章大纲1、nginx.conf配置文件说明2、server_name详解3、events模块4、http核心模块4.1、与服务相关的配置4.2、http_proxy4.3、http_gzip4.4、server虚拟主机4.4.1、listen4.4.2、server_name4.4.3、upstream4.4.4、location 上一篇【Nginx快速扫盲】01 小白也能看懂的Nginx入门
转载 2024-03-11 22:26:24
308阅读
配置选项说明 user www www; #运行用户和所属组 worker_processes 8; #启动进程,通常设置成和cpu数量相同,最多不要超过8个 worker_cpu_affinity 00000001 00000010 00000100 00001000 00010000 00100000 01000000 10000000; error_log /www/log
转载 2024-07-23 09:20:56
36阅读
  • 1
  • 2
  • 3
  • 4
  • 5